JayB.Nov 4, 2005Live 05' was a better game, period. It was more fluid. The new so called freestyle play sucks, especially since you cant just back anybody down they way you used to, they should have left the controls alone.

It pumps up the star power with plenty of show, but Superstar Freestyle doesn't ignore the go. Whether your real-life NBA team is headed for playoff stardom or a ticket to the lottery, NBA Live should make the 2006 just a little more enjoyable.

This is my favorite two-player sports game of the year so far. The Superstar moves really change the way you play the game, and for the better, as for the first time in years you can really tell the difference between players like Shaq and Eric Dampier.
